Primarily tailored for the North Sea environment, this standard ensures that materials can withstand extreme mechanical stress and corrosive marine conditions.
The standard specifies the technical delivery conditions for weldable structural steel plates used in the fabrication of fixed offshore structures. This 2019 version (e.g., BS EN 10225-1:2019 ) replaced the older 2009 edition and is part of a four-part series covering different steel product forms. Key Specifications of EN 10225-1 en 10225-1 pdf

For technical teams, obtaining the full is critical for verifying "Option" clauses—such as Option 17 for weldability testing—which are often specified by the purchaser to ensure the steel meets the specific needs of a project's welding procedure.
The current version is . If you find a pdf labeled "EN 10225-1:2009," it is obsolete. The 2019 update changed the impact test requirements and added new grades S420 and S460.
